Replace function
 

Hi,

I had done a VBA program and had used the "Replace" function in that &
it was working perfectly. Recently I had my Excel application
reinstalled. Now the Replace function is not working( not working means
it does not replace and no error is shown).

Could somebody enlightem me on who could have gone wrong when the excel
was installed. Should I enable any addins?

Replace function
 
If you have an error handler that does a Resume Next, it would not
necessarily produce an error.

I would look to see what Excel libraries you have loaded. Press Alt+F11 and
in your VB Editor click TOOLS and then select REFERENCES. See what libraries
have been loaded for MS Excel.
